MASSILLON, Jean-Baptiste. Eveque de Clermont - Sermons de M. Massillon

Title: Sermons de M. Massillon
Description: Paris, Les Freres Estienne, 1775. Hardcover. 12mo. Five volumes, bound in full leather. Our offering consist of five books of his sermons, including 'Careme', first and third volumes; 'Petit Careme; 'Panegyriques'; and Oraisons Funebres et Professions Relgieuses'. All are bound in full leather etched in the French style of the period with the spine in compartments. The copies are de-accessioned from two religious libraries, showing the usual markings. The spines show some wear and there is minor rubbing to the edges of the boards, but the binding remains tight and the contents (except as noted) are unmarked. Massillon (1663-1742) was a French Catholic bishop and famous preacher, who served as Bishop of Clermont from 1717 until his death. He preached for several years before King Louis XIV, and one of his sermons, 'On the Fewness of the Elect', was considered a masterpiece. The king is said to have remarked that he had been pleased with his court preachers before, but when he heard Massillon preach he was dissatisfied with himself. In 1718, he preached to the young Louis XV a series of ten sermons, urging upon him and his court the obligation of morality and just government. These sermons became his most famous work. The Wycliffe Biographical Dictionary of the Church notes (p. 268) that 'his sermons were of such beautiful style that they comprise some of the finest in French literature.'. .
